Product description:
The HPerformance Sport Series intercooler for the RS3/TTRS/RSQ3 DAZ DNW CZG is a massive upgrade over the standard intercooler. It offers a 125% larger charge air volume, 81% more flow surface and a "bar and plate" network that can reliably cool power outputs of up to 850 hp. As a result, the cooling capacity of the HPerformance intercooler exceeds that of the standard intercooler many times over. The standard intercooler allows a measurement on the test bench in fourth gear and heats up by an average of 20°C from the start to the end of the test run. As early as the second measurement, the power output drops by more than 10 hp as a result of the increase in intake air temperature, which quickly exceeds 45°C and leads to the control unit entering the riching or component protection mode. As a result, the mixture becomes extremely rich, fuel consumption increases immensely and performance drops at the same time.
Not so with the HPerformance SPORT SERIES intercooler!
On the standard vehicle, our intercooler already leads to a performance increase of up to 25PS and 60NM (reproducible), even after several measurement runs, the power to be measured is constantly above 400PS and the temperature at the end of a run is still below that at the start.
In order to better assess the enormous potential of the cooler, we compared it directly with a GARRETT 900 intercooler. Our Sport Series intercooler was able to show its full potential. Even after 5 runs on the test bench, the output temperature (after acceleration) was still below the input temperature (before the measurement). We were able to demonstrate this effect even more clearly on the road. The measurement results can be seen in the pictures.
The intercooler is suitable for all performance levels and can be used both on the standard vehicle and on a vehicle with significantly increased performance.
Its total weight including the impact beam is just 16.9 kg. It also offers the option of being combined with our 80mm / 3.14 inch charge pipe / throttle body unit. Efficiency can also be further improved with the optional air duct.
No parts need to be cut to install the radiator, but the plastic covers and corresponding foam pads must be unscrewed.
